Subject: Off-site backup tapes — Thursday collection

To the dispatch desk (attn. warehouse shift lead):

The monthly backup tape case from the Ferndale server room is ready for the off-site run to the Oakhurst vault facility. It's the grey lockbox, seal number recorded on the Vantrell transfer sheet. Please stage it at bay 3 by 07:45 Thursday and keep it within sight until collection. The courier must sign the transfer sheet before the box leaves. The confidential hand-over instruction follows below.

drop instructions, hahip-badug: the quenox ralath courier leaves the kaseth fraiel rusiel tameth belys istdor ralion giliel ledger at gate 7830 under passcode 165413

# Relevance tuning notes — Searchlark index service
# Maintainers: these weights were settled after the Q3 bake-off against the
# Pellworth catalog corpus. Title boost is 2.4, synonym expansion is capped
# at depth 2, and decay on stale listings kicks in after 45 days. Do not
# raise the fuzziness above 1 — recall improves but precision craters on
# short queries. The reranker service downstream requires authentication,
# and it reads its credential from this file at boot. That credential is set on the next line.

vault entry, baweg-tagug: VAULT_KEY5=42106

Hi team,

Before I hand off the 3.2 release, please note the humidity sensor drift reported on Verdana controllers in the Elmbrook trial site. Drift exceeds 4% after roughly ten days of continuous operation; firmware 3.2.1 adds an automatic recalibration cycle every 72 hours. Support should advise growers to install 3.2.1 and trigger a manual recalibration once. The hotfix bundle must be verified before distribution, so I'm including the signing key used for the 3.2.1 packages below.

release key, fahof-yagap: bky3_m5d

## Runbook — ChipReader Rollout (PaceGate v4)

Heads up, support folks: this release updates the firmware on the Kestrel Ridge Marathon timing-chip readers. Push the build to one reader first, walk a test chip across the mat, and confirm the split shows in the Stridewell dashboard. If reads lag more than two seconds, roll back — don't troubleshoot mid-event. Firmware bundles must be signed before flashing. The signing key is below.

deploy key for baweg-bajeg: bky9_DYLNv2wGq